# Bookstore Package

A demonstration package for teaching Python best practices. This package implements a simple book management system to illustrate:

- Clean code principles
- Proper package structure
- Good naming conventions
- Comprehensive documentation
- Type hints
- Testing practices

## Usage Example

```python
from bookstore.models.book import Book
from bookstore.repositories.book_repository import BookRepository

# Create a new book
book = Book(
    isbn="978-0-7475-3269-9",
    title="Harry Potter and the Philosopher's Stone",
    author="J.K. Rowling",
    publication_year=1997
)

# Store the book
repository = BookRepository()
repository.add_book(book)

# Retrieve a book
found_book = repository.get_book_by_isbn("978-0-7475-3269-9")
```

## Development Practices Demonstrated

1. **Clear Module Structure**: Separation of concerns between models, repositories, and exceptions
2. **Type Hints**: All functions include proper type annotations
3. **Documentation**: Google-style docstrings with examples
4. **Error Handling**: Custom exceptions and proper error messages
5. **Testing**: Comprehensive unit tests with pytest
6. **Clean Code**: Short, focused methods with clear responsibilities

## Continuous Integration

This project uses GitHub Actions for continuous integration and deployment:

- **Testing**: Automated tests run on multiple Python versions (3.8-3.11)
- **Code Coverage**: Coverage reports are uploaded to Codecov
- **Linting**: Code quality checks using Black, isort, mypy, and pylint
- **Publishing**: Automatic package publishing to PyPI on new releases

### Status Checks

Before merging a PR, ensure all status checks pass:
1. All tests pass across Python versions
2. Code coverage meets minimum threshold (90%)
3. Code follows style guidelines (Black, isort)
4. No type checking errors (mypy)
5. No linting issues (pylint)
